服务器性能调优:手动与自动融合策略的探索与实践
在当今的数字化时代,服务器作为数据存储、应用运行的核心支撑,其性能的优化直接关系到用户体验和业务效率。服务器性能调优是一项系统性工程,它不仅涉及硬件资源的合理利用,还囊括软件层面的精细配置。本文将探讨一种高效的调优策略――手动调优与自动调优的融合。 手动调优依赖于运维人员的专业知识和经验积累。通过对操作系统、中间件、数据库及应用层面的逐一排查,运维人员能够发现影响性能的瓶颈,如内存泄漏、磁盘I/O效率低下等问题。例如,通过调整JVM参数以优化Java应用的垃圾回收机制,或是对数据库索引进行合理设计以减少查询延迟,都是手工调优的常见手段。这种方法灵活性强,能根据具体场景进行针对性调整,但其缺点是耗时较长,且调优效果很大程度上依赖于运维人员的个人能力。 相比之下,自动调优利用机器学习、大数据分析等技术,自动监控服务器运行状态,识别性能下降模式,并尝试自动修复。自动监控系统能够实时采集CPU使用率、内存占用、网络吞吐等关键指标,应用算法预测潜在的性能瓶颈。一旦触发预警条件,系统将自动执行预设的调优动作,比如动态调整资源分配、触发热点数据缓存等。自动调优降低了人为干预的频率,提高了响应速度,尤其适合处理复杂的分布式系统。 将手动与自动调优策略相结合,可以取得最佳实践效果。先利用自动监控系统快速定位基础问题,再由运维人员深入排查分析,对复杂或特殊场景采取手动调优方案。同时,自动调优系统记录下的调优历史和成功案例,能够反哺运维知识库,增强未来判断的准确性和效率。结合人工智能技术,自动调优系统还能通过不断学习提升自身调优能力,形成良性循环。 AI分析图,仅供参考 站长个人见解,服务器性能调优是一场持久战,需要运维人员对技术趋势保持敏感,灵活运用各种调优工具和方法。手动调优与自动调优的融合策略,兼顾了灵活性和效率,是当前及未来一段时间内服务器性能优化的重要方向。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|